Why Solar Matters Now?

As New Zealand accelerates its shift toward a net-zero carbon future by 2050, solar energy has become more essential than ever.

Why is solar energy important? With rising electricity demand from electric vehicles, heating systems, and industry, solar farms offer a clean, scalable solution.

They boost energy security by supplying reliable power—especially when hydro or wind generation dips—and help reduce our dependence on fossil fuels. In short, solar is no longer just an alternative; it’s a key part of the solution.

Clean Energy with Real Impact

What can a solar farm do? A solar farms generate clean, renewable energy with zero emissions, helping New Zealand reduce its carbon footprint.

They improve energy security by diversifying supply, especially when hydro or wind is low.

With low operating costs, quick deployment, and the ability to use underutilised land, solar is a cost-effective and scalable solution that also supports local jobs and long-term energy resilience.

Solar energy is a renewable source of energy that can be converted into electricity using a range of ever improving techniques. Solar photovoltaic (PV) panels are currently the most widespread type of solar PV technology, however other types of solar PV are being developed that can be integrated into buildings, such as flexible PV and even PV paint.

Solar panels convert sunlight—not heat—into electricity. In fact, high temperatures can reduce their efficiency. Each panel contains silicon-based photovoltaic cells, protected by a glass cover and supported by a metal frame with internal wiring. Silicon is a semi-conductive material, which allows it to absorb sunlight and generate an electric current. Here’s a simple breakdown of the process: Sunlight is made up of tiny particles called photons. When photons strike the silicon cells, they knock electrons loose from the atoms. The movement of these electrons creates an electric current, known as the photovoltaic effect. This current flows through the panel’s wiring to an inverter, which converts it from direct current (DC) to alternating current (AC) electricity for use in homes and businesses. This all happens instantly whenever light hits the panels.
Yes. Solar energy pairs well with other renewables like wind and hydro. In New Zealand, it complements hydro power especially well — providing electricity during dry periods when hydro reserves may be low.
Solar panels don’t produce electricity at night, and output drops during overcast weather. However, solar farms are connected to the national grid, so energy supply remains stable regardless of daily sunlight levels.
Residential solar typically powers a single home or business, while a solar farm feeds electricity into the grid at a much larger scale. Solar farms also benefit from optimal site selection, advanced infrastructure, and economies of scale.
A solar farm is a large-scale installation of solar panels that captures sunlight and converts it into electricity. The energy is transmitted through inverters and high-voltage power lines to the local power grid. Solar farms operate quietly, require minimal maintenance, and work as long as sunlight is available.
Yes. Around 96% of a solar panel’s materials can be recycled or reused, including glass, silicon, and metals. While large-scale recycling isn’t yet widespread in New Zealand, the long lifespan of solar systems means recycling options will continue to expand.
